• Добрый день!
    попытки разобраться с постановщиком задач. Одно разовая задача ставится нормально, не выполняется функция по хуку.
    если делаю повторяющийся вариант в crone maneger задача идет как single
    как только я ‘hourly’ меняю на ‘one_min’
    даже если руками запускаю задачу на выполнение функция exec_script() не выполняется. Буду признателен за ответы!!

    `add_filter( ‘cron_schedules’, ‘true_moi_interval’);
    function true_moi_interval( $raspisanie ) {
    $raspisanie[‘one_min’] = array(
    ‘interval’ => 60,
    ‘display’ => esc_html__( ‘Evry 60 second’ )
    );
    return $raspisanie;
    }
    // регистрируем событие
    add_action(‘true_hook_1’, ‘exec_script’);

    //if( !wp_next_scheduled(‘true_hook_1’ ) )
    wp_schedule_event( time(), ‘one_min’, ‘true_hook_1’ );

    function exec_script() {
    $filename = ‘test.log’;
    $text = date(‘m/d/Y h:i:s a’, time());
    file_put_contents($filename, $text);
    }`

  • Тема «wp crone» закрыта для новых ответов.